Output 89936b7939ba2200d2638d7e9e59bf668256b33703303c877835045577e5854d:1

value
19384884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cae2ec3af091148a99000e4ca8cdd5308f6d9440 OP_EQUAL
address
3LBnGAUs82fkToyYz2tmC2UQprA54weHK5
transaction
89936b7939ba2200d2638d7e9e59bf668256b33703303c877835045577e5854d
spent
true